When using PYPROXY for downloading, users often face a variety of issues that can hinder the smooth functioning of the tool. From installation problems to issues with proxy connections, these challenges can be frustrating if not addressed properly. This article aims to provide an in-depth analysis of the common problems users encounter with pyproxy download and offer practical solutions. By understanding these issues and learning how to resolve them, users can make better use of PyProxy for their needs, ensuring a smoother, more effective experience.
One of the most common issues when using PyProxy is difficulties during installation. Users often encounter error messages, missing dependencies, or compatibility issues. Here are a few potential problems and their solutions:
Before installing PyProxy, ensure that all required libraries and dependencies are correctly installed. PyProxy may rely on libraries such as `requests` or `beautifulsoup4` for functionality. If these dependencies are not installed, users may face errors during installation. To solve this, make sure to run the following command to install any missing libraries:
`pip install -r requirements.txt`
Another issue that often arises is compatibility with different Python versions. PyProxy may be designed for a specific version of Python, and using an incompatible version can lead to errors. Ensure that you are using a supported Python version for PyProxy. Usually, this information is available in the documentation or setup instructions.
Since PyProxy functions by utilizing proxy connections to manage online requests, users might experience connection issues. These problems may occur due to various reasons, such as network restrictions, proxy configuration errors, or connection timeouts. Below are some solutions to help troubleshoot these issues:
If PyProxy cannot connect to the desired proxy server, the issue might be with the proxy configuration. Make sure that the proxy settings are correctly entered, including the IP address, port number, and authentication details (if required). If unsure, verify these settings with the proxy provider.
Some networks have firewalls or security measures that block certain types of connections. This can prevent PyProxy from establishing a connection to the proxy server. To resolve this, try using a different network or check if the firewall is blocking the proxy connection. Alternatively, use a VPN to bypass network restrictions.
PyProxy users might also encounter timeouts during proxy connection attempts. This could be due to slow proxy servers or heavy network traffic. To solve this, try using a different proxy server or wait for the current server to become available. Increasing the timeout period in PyProxy settings can also help.
PyProxy is designed to rotate proxies automatically to avoid detection and ensure seamless browsing. However, there can be issues with proxy rotation that disrupt this process. Below are some common problems and how to fix them:
If proxy rotation is not functioning as expected, ensure that the rotation settings are correctly configured. Check if the tool is properly set up to rotate proxies at regular intervals, and verify that the proxy pool is not exhausted. You can also try increasing the number of proxies in the rotation pool.
Sometimes, PyProxy may choose proxies that are slow or unreliable, affecting the overall download speed or causing failures. To optimize proxy selection, ensure that the proxy list is regularly updated and that you are using proxies with good uptime and speed ratings. Consider using premium proxies if speed and reliability are critical.
PyProxy may experience failures during the downloading process due to various reasons, such as server errors, proxy issues, or problems with the PyProxy tool itself. Here are some troubleshooting steps to resolve download failures:
If the server you are trying to download from is experiencing downtime or technical issues, PyProxy may fail to establish a connection. In this case, you cannot do much except wait for the server to resolve the issue. Check the server status and try again later.
A failed download may also occur if the proxy server you are using is not functioning properly. If PyProxy fails to establish a stable connection, try switching to a different proxy or updating your current proxy settings.
Incorrect settings in PyProxy can also lead to download failures. Review your PyProxy configuration to ensure everything is set up correctly, especially the connection timeout, proxy rotation settings, and retry attempts. Making adjustments to these settings can improve the reliability of downloads.
Users often report slow download speeds when using PyProxy, especially when the tool rotates proxies frequently or the proxy list contains unreliable proxies. To improve performance and speed, consider the following strategies:
The speed of downloads largely depends on the quality of the proxies you are using. Opt for proxies with faster response times and lower latency. Regularly update your proxy list and remove any proxies that are slow or unreliable.
Adjusting connection settings in PyProxy can also help boost speed. Increasing the maximum number of concurrent connections or tweaking other performance-related settings can make a noticeable difference in download speed.
If too many requests are sent through the same proxy, it can become overloaded, causing slow download speeds. To avoid this, distribute the requests evenly across multiple proxies, and use proxy rotation to prevent any one proxy from being overloaded.
While PyProxy is a powerful tool for managing proxy connections, users may encounter a variety of issues during usage. From installation errors to proxy connection problems and download failures, troubleshooting these common issues is essential to ensure a smooth experience. By following the solutions outlined above, users can resolve these issues effectively, improving the reliability and performance of PyProxy.